Why having auto insurance is important?

Having auto insurance is considered to be important because it acts as financial protection in case you get into a car accident and damage the other car or injure them severely. Car insurance can also protect your car from any sort of damage due to an accident or other factors such as fire, theft, or falling objects.

In some parts of the world, it is mandatory to have auto insurance so if you don’t have car insurance for yourself and your vehicle, there is a chance that you might be breaking the law. If you get caught without insurance, you might face some heavy fines and even the suspension of your license. These are some of the reasons why it is important for you to have car insurance.

What kind of auto insurance should you have?

There are various kinds of car insurance policies but every single one of them is made up of various different coverage components, all of which form an integral part to provide important types of protection. Although each type of coverage is important, not every other coverage component is mandatory by law. Different states have different rules about how much car insurance is needed. Some of the states need only liability coverage, which covers property damage and bodily injury you cause someone else. The other states require medical coverage such as personal injury protection, covering the medical expense of you and your passengers after the accident.

So, when you invest in auto insurance, apart from choosing the coverage you want, you also choose the limits and deductibles for each. Even though some auto insurance coverage is optional, it is better to have more than just the basic coverage amounts that are required by law.
